Transaction e167a829a24f64692166bb2642c67c8da85525214ef731e5a60e0b9c22eb3a37
1 Input
1 Output
-
e167a829a24f64692166bb2642c67c8da85525214ef731e5a60e0b9c22eb3a37:0
- value
- 251153
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d5baf4bac5b1c050abf5317e1e484141cf5e8cb
- address
- bc1q84d67javtvwq2z4l2vt7reyyzsw0t6xte8wqst